[ 
https://issues.apache.org/jira/browse/CXF-3055?page=com.atlassian.jira.plugin.system.issuetabpanels:all-tabpanel
 ]

Robert Liguori updated CXF-3055:
--------------------------------

    Comment: was deleted

(was: Apache CXF 2.3.0 Command Usages Documentation and Implementation Analysis
This attached document identifies that there are currently three separately 
defined usage representations for the Apache CXF tools.  Ideally, all resources 
should be identical, and the source help (ie. file -h) needs to be accurate.  
Also, there is the GNU standard, where if implemented correctly would encourage 
improvement/refinements to the options (i.e. -h and --help vs. -h and -help).  
The GNU standard is listed at the end of each command section in the document 
to emphasize the importance of using this standard or a similar one in 
establishing the usage of commands (at least, in my opinion). 
)

> Refining help page for utilities, as well as expanding (adding) switches 
> where necessary
> ----------------------------------------------------------------------------------------
>
>                 Key: CXF-3055
>                 URL: https://issues.apache.org/jira/browse/CXF-3055
>             Project: CXF
>          Issue Type: Improvement
>          Components: Tooling
>    Affects Versions: 2.3.0
>            Reporter: Robert Liguori
>            Priority: Minor
>         Attachments: usages_of_cxf_commands.doc
>
>   Original Estimate: 4h
>  Remaining Estimate: 4h
>
> Consider the "JavaToWS.java" file of the java2ws utility...
> For this utility:
> -V and -verbose are added in the associated file as valid switches, however, 
> only -verbose is shown in the java2ws help (java2ws -h).
> Consider adding "-V" to the help page of the java2ws utility.
> Also, consider adding the following (below) to the help and general 
> functionality of scripts (i.e., wsdl2java, wsdl2js, java2js, java2ws, 
> xsd2wsdl, wsdl2java, wsdl2soap, wsdl2corba, wsdl2service, wsdlvalidator), 
> WHERE APPLICABLE:
> -h, --help 
> -v, --version
> -V, --verbose
> -q, --quiet
> Reference: 
> http://www.gnu.org/prep/standards/standards.html#Command_002dLine-Interfaces

-- 
This message is automatically generated by JIRA.
-
You can reply to this email to add a comment to the issue online.

Reply via email to